Fantic updates XE300 enduro bike for 2027

Italian manufacturer Fantic has introduced a series of engine and design changes to its XE300 two-stroke enduro motorcycle for the 2027 model year.

The updates form part of the company's Evolution Series and focus on performance improvements. They include a new dual-injector electronic fuel injection system, revised cylinder head internals, and a new exhaust expansion chamber aimed at boosting low-to-mid-range torque.

Additional modifications cover updated engine timing, new exhaust and transfer ports, a revised sparkplug, and a crankshaft made from updated materials. The charging system has also been refreshed, and riders can switch between dual engine maps using a handlebar control.

Fantic sources the engine from its subsidiary Motori Minarelli in Italy, while the chassis comes from a long-standing partnership with Yamaha. The frame is a double-cradle aluminum design paired with a Kayaba 48-millimeter SSS fork. Bodywork has been revised for easier rider movement, and the LED headlight has been upgraded.

When announcing the changes, Fantic stated that the Evolution Series upgrades target real competitive needs to maintain top performance and respond to market demand for solidity.
